A Pembroke Pines Florida Final Judgment of Paternity is a legally binding document that declares the paternity of a child. It serves to establish the legal father-child relationship and determines various important aspects such as child custody, visitation rights, child support, and parental responsibilities. The Final Judgment of Paternity in Pembroke Pines, Florida, is typically issued by a family court after a paternity suit or a legal action to establish parentage has been filed. It is an essential step in ensuring that both parents have legal rights and obligations towards the child. The Final Judgment of Paternity can be categorized into different types based on the specific issues being addressed: 1. Parental Responsibility: This type of Final Judgment of Paternity focuses primarily on assigning parental responsibility, which includes decision-making authority regarding the child's education, healthcare, and general welfare. 2. Child Custody: This type of Final Judgment of Paternity determines the physical custody arrangement for the child. It outlines whether sole custody, joint custody, or shared custody will be awarded to the parents. Additionally, it may specify a visitation schedule for the noncustodial parent. 3. Child Support: Another important aspect addressed in a Final Judgment of Paternity is child support. It establishes the financial obligations of the noncustodial parent, including regular monthly payments to cover the child's expenses such as education, healthcare, and basic needs. 4. Visitation Rights: In situations where one parent has been granted physical custody of the child, the other parent usually receives visitation rights. The Final Judgment of Paternity can outline a visitation schedule that ensures the noncustodial parent has regular and meaningful access to the child. 5. Paternity Testing: In some cases, paternity may be disputed, leading to the need for DNA testing. If the test positively confirms paternity, the Final Judgment of Paternity will reflect the results and legally establish the identified man as the child's father.
